WESTFIELD -- Interested in learning and singing great choral music? The Choral Art Society of New Jersey is recruiting new members. Rehearsals are held weekly on Tuesdays from 8 to 10 p.m., September through May, at The Presbyterian Church in Westfield, located at the corner of Mountain Avenue and East Broad Street.
